The recent appointment of retired US Army General Paul Nakasone to OpenAI’s Board of Directors marks a significant development in the intersection of military leadership and artificial intelligence. With his wealth of experience in cybersecurity, national defense, and strategic decision-making, General Nakasone brings a unique perspective that could greatly benefit OpenAI in its future endeavors.
Cybersecurity and Defense Insights
As a former director of the National Security Agency (NSA) and commander of US Cyber Command, General Nakasone possesses invaluable insights into cybersecurity threats, defense strategies, and risk management.

His expertise in combating cyber threats and protecting critical infrastructure could prove instrumental in guiding OpenAI towards developing robust security measures for its AI systems.

Who is Paul Miki Nakasone wife? children
Paul Miki Nakasone, a retired general in the United States Army, served as the commander of United States Cyber Command.
He concurrently held the position of director of the National Security Agency and chief of the Central Security Service. His wife is Susan S. Nakasone, and they have four children: Sarah, David, Joseph, and Daniel.
